For the first time ever, comedian Jerry Seinfeld will be putting on a one-night show in Singapore at the Singapore Indoor Stadium on June 14, 2024. 

Best known as the co-creator and star of the groundbreaking sitcom Seinfeld, which aired from 1989 to 1998, the American comedian and actor redefined television comedy with his keen sense of humour. The series ran on NBC for nine seasons, and won several Emmy, Golden Globe and People’s Choice awards. However, Seinfeld's legacy extends beyond the show, as he continues to captivate audiences with his stand-up performances, insightful web series ‘Comedians in Cars Getting Coffee’, and his literary contributions. Seinfeld has also ventured into films with ‘Comedian’ and ‘Bee Movie’, directed the Broadway hit ‘Colin Quinn Long Story Short’, and authored bestsellers like ‘Is This Anything?’, ‘Seinlanguage’, and ‘The Comedians in Cars Getting Coffee Book’, along with the children's book ‘Halloween’.
